You should get warm with "HSB". This will help you to understand images and how to manipulate them. HSB is a form of describing colors, like RGB (how much red, green or blue are in the image). HSB stands for Hue (color), Saturation and Brightness and is more logical for us humans because we don't describe things in real life with RGB-Codes but with the color, the brightness or how saturated the object is. Btw This will also help to create matching color palettes. Just change one of the 3 channels of a basecolor and you got a new matching one.
